Why Must You Close the Main Line Off?
Familiarizing yourself with just how your mainline switches on and also off can save you throughout an emergency. As an example, when a pipeline instantly bursts in your house, you'll be besieged with panic. Thus, you can easily close the valve off and also prevent a lot more damages if you understand what to do. Furthermore, closing this off guarantees you do not need to take care of a sudden flooding in your home.
In addition to that, shutting and also opening up the valves periodically guarantees they don't get stuck. It is likewise the best time for you to inspect for rust or various other busted links. Furthermore, make it a point to educate various other relative on what to do. This makes normal maintenance and also dealing with emergency situations so much easier. You can possibly save yourself countless bucks in repairs.

Must This Always Be Shut Off?
Aside from emergencies, repairs, or long trips, you may not require to shut off the main valve. For example, so one component has problems, you can shut off the branch shutoff because place. This way, you can still utilize water in various other parts of your home. For finest results, call a trustworthy plumber for emergencies.
What to Do When a Pipe Bursts in Your Home
A burst pipe is one of a homeowner's worst nightmares. Not knowing the signs and being unprepared for this plumbing issue can result in more water damage and clean up. Here are the warning signs of a pipe about to burst and the steps you can take if it happens.
Warning Signs for Burst Pipes
Rusty, discolored water with a bad smell Puddles under your sinks Abrupt changes in water pressure A spike in your water bill Clanging noises coming from pipes behind the walls What to Do When a Pipe Bursts
Turn off your water. The sooner you do this, the better. Shutting off your main valve will help minimize the damage to your home.
Drain the faucets. After the water has been turned off, drain the remaining water by opening your faucets. Doing so will help prevent areas from freezing and also relieve pressure within your pipe system to avoid more bursts.
Locate the burst pipe. Look for bulging ceilings, warping and other signs of where the water damage has occurred. Once you locate the pipe, you will be able to determine if it is a small crack that can be patched or a major repair that needs to be dealt with right away.
Call a professional. If you need significant repairs, contact a professional to come in as soon as possible. At Mr. Rooter Plumbing of Oneida, we offer 24/7 emergency service for your convenience.
Document the damage. If you have extensive pipe damage, be sure to take photos of the affected areas so you can document a claim with your insurance. Take close-up photos of the damage and use a measuring tape to show how high the water is. You should also take photos from different angles for a wider picture of the affected areas.
Start cleaning. After you have documented the damage, start cleaning up the water as soon as possible. The longer the water sits, the higher the chance that mold will develop.
